About Drift

Drift is the world’s first conversation-driven marketing platform. It’s bots work like virtual assistants for your website, connecting your business with leads by starting conversations and scheduling meetings in real-time.

About SFTP To Go

SFTP To Go is a fully managed, scalable, durable and highly available file storage service that allows you to securly transfer, share and integrate data with 3rd parties or as an intermediate file storage. SFTP To Go allows you to access your data using several secure protocols such as SFTP, AWS S3 and FTPS.

How do I validate a Drift to SFTP To Go integration?

Start with a scoped Drift sync, confirm field mapping and row counts in SFTP To Go, review pipeline logs, then schedule the production workflow once the data matches expectations.
